The Importance of Professional Windows and Door Installers
When it concerns home enhancement, few financial investments have a more profound effect on both the aesthetic appeal and energy efficiency of a home than new doors and windows. Whether upgrading for better insulation, enhancing curb appeal, or ensuring enhanced security, employing professional windows and door installers is important to attaining the desired outcomes. This article will check out the significance of choosing certified experts, the elements to consider throughout installation, and common FAQs surrounding the procedure.
Why Hire Professional Installers?Knowledge and Experience
Professional installers bring years of experience in their craft. They comprehend the nuances of numerous window and door types, know how to handle different products, and are familiar with local structure codes and regulations. This understanding is particularly vital not just for aesthetic purposes but likewise for guaranteeing safety and durability.
Quality control
Employing expert installers means that the job is done right the very first time. Poor installation can cause problems like air leakages, water damage, and premature wear and tear on windows and doors. Experts guarantee high-quality installation and often back their deal with warranties, supplying property owners with assurance.
Time Efficiency
Installing doors and windows can be a time-consuming project, particularly for those not familiar with the procedure. Professional installers enhance the procedure, lessening the time house owners need to devote to the installation job. With the right tools and knowledge, they can complete the job efficiently, permitting homeowners to go back to their everyday lives sooner.
Energy Efficiency
One of the critical factors for replacing doors and windows is to improve energy efficiency. Professionals can make sure that installations are performed in such a way that makes the most of energy savings. Properly installed windows and doors will reduce heat loss in the winter season and keep the home cool in the summertime, causing lower energy expenses.
Security Considerations
Windows and door installations typically involve heavy lifting and dealing with sharp tools or heavy equipment. Specialists are trained to deal with these threats, making the installation procedure much safer for homeowners.
Elements to Consider During Installation
When selecting doors and windows installers, a number of elements need to be taken into account:

Reputation and Reviews
Look for installers with positive client feedback and testimonials.Examine for any grievances signed up with local consumer defense companies.

Make sure that the installer is licensed to work in your area.Confirm that they bring liability insurance to protect versus potential accidents during installation.
Experience with Your Specific Project
Choose installers who have experience with the kind of windows or doors you want to install, particularly if unique or custom-made products are included.
Warranty and Service Agreements
Inquire about service warranties for both the installation work and the items themselves. This can save house owners cash in the long run if repairs end up being necessary.
Estimates and Pricing
Get composed quotes from several installers to compare pricing and services. The length of time does the installation procedure usually take?
The period of the installation depends on numerous elements, such as the variety of windows/doors being changed and the complexity of the installation. Generally, it can take anywhere from a few hours to a number of days.
2. Can I install doors and windows myself?
While DIY installation is possible, it is not advised for those without experience. Improper installation can result in pricey repairs and reduced energy performance, surpassing any savings accomplished from preventing professional expenses.
3. Will replacing my doors and windows increase my home's value?
Yes, new windows and doors can considerably boost a home's curb appeal and energy efficiency, making it more attractive to prospective purchasers and possibly increasing resale value.
4. What should I do to get ready for installation?
Homeowners should ensure that the areas around the windows and doors are clear of furniture and design. It's likewise advisable to cover floors and nearby surface areas to prevent damage. Interacting with your installer about any specific issues or needs is important.
5. Exist installation services available for custom doors and windows?
Yes, many professional installers specialize in custom-made installations to fit unique architectural designs or specific house owner needs. Always consult your installer about their abilities.
